## Authentication

Plugin authors should note that Fennelworks build agents occasionally drift several seconds apart, and the Corvid token service rejects signatures timestamped outside a 30-second window. Always sign requests using the agent's NTP-corrected clock, never the container's boot time. For local testing against the Corvid staging endpoint, authenticate with the key below.

API key for taduf-yahif: qvz11-nMDtAWg6H2u

Heads up for the 9.2 cut: we've moved the Dovetail pipeline onto Hermix, so builds no longer touch the network mid-compile. All deps are pinned in `lockfile.hermix` — if a build fails on a missing artifact, someone forgot to vendor it, not your problem to patch live. One gotcha: the artifact mirror still wants credentials at fetch time, pulled from the release `.env`. Put the mirror secret on the line right after this sentence.

vault entry, fadup-tagag: RELAY_SECRET8=2fd92179

MINUTES — Management Meeting, Kelbourne Retail Group
Subject: Loyalty-programme overhaul

Attendees: dept heads. Chair: R. Maskell.

Decisions: retire points scheme Q3; replace with tiered cashback under working name "Orbit". Budget approved with 10% contingency. Marketing to draft migration comms; IT to scope wallet integration by Friday. Risks: member churn during switchover, noted. Next review in two weeks. Strategic context for the board follows below.

management briefing: Only 33 of the 205 pilot accounts renewed Kasath, so a churn review is set for October 17. Weniusek Logistics is in early talks to buy Holethax Freight for about $345.6 million.

Subject: Ownership change — Bloomgate filter layer

Plugin authors: ownership of the bloom filter fronting the Kestrelstore key-value service has moved off the Platform Core team. API contracts are unchanged; false-positive tuning knobs remain frozen until Q3. File plugin compatibility issues against the Bloomgate tracker, not Kestrelstore. For escalations, review requests, or filter-sizing questions, contact the new owner directly. The responsible engineer is:

account owner for hahig-fahag: Pelael Istax Novys